In today's fast-paced world, our smartphones have become indispensable tools, often outsmarting us in ways we don't even realize. For instance, did you know that your phone can learn your habits and preferences over time? Thanks to advanced algorithms, it predicts when you'll need directions to work or reminds you of important events before they happen. This ability to anticipate your needs allows your smartphone to not only save you time but also help you stay organized in your daily life.
Moreover, smartphones possess an array of apps designed to enhance productivity and well-being. Features like screen time tracking can reveal how much time you actually spend on your device, highlighting areas where you might want to cut back. Additionally, many smartphones have built-in reminders that encourage you to take breaks, drink water, or even stand up and stretch! These subtle prompts serve as helpful nudges to maintain a healthier lifestyle, proving that your smartphone might indeed know what's best for you.

The debate on whether smartphones make us smarter or slower is ongoing. Proponents of the smartphone revolution argue that these devices have transformed our access to information. With the internet at our fingertips, we can instantaneously retrieve data, communicate globally, and enhance our problem-solving skills. For instance, educational apps and online courses have democratized learning, allowing users to acquire knowledge on diverse topics, thus potentially making them more informed and intelligent.
On the flip side, critics contend that reliance on smartphones may actually lead to cognitive decline. The consistent distraction of notifications and the endless scroll of social media can inhibit deep thinking and focus. Research has suggested that our attention spans are shrinking, leading us to become less dependent on memory and critical thinking skills. Instead of challenging ourselves to remember information or engage in thoughtful debates, we often resort to quick Google searches, which may contribute to a slower cognitive process in the long run.
Smartphones are far more than just communication devices; they are packed with hidden features that can streamline your daily tasks and enhance your user experience. From secret settings to lesser-known applications, many users are unaware of the full potential of their devices. For instance, did you know that most smartphones come equipped with screen recording capabilities? This feature allows you to capture your screen activity, making it easier to create tutorials or share gameplay. Additionally, features such as voice commands can help control your device hands-free, improving accessibility and convenience.
Another remarkable hidden feature on your smartphone is the ability to customize your notification settings, allowing you to prioritize alerts according to importance. For example, by utilizing Do Not Disturb mode, you can filter calls and messages during important meetings or sleep. Moreover, many smartphones include gesture controls, which enable you to navigate your device with simple swipes or taps, thus speeding up your interactions.
